Kindle Unlimited (KU) brings the advantages of subscriptions to the world of digital reading. With millions of Kindle books and thousands of Audiobooks, magazines, and comics available to subscribers, Kindle Unlimited has something to offer for almost every reader. On KU's WW Selection team, we're responsible for acquiring the best possible content for KU subscribers at the best possible cost. We are seeking a product leader to own the long-term vision and strategy for KU content acquisition. In the near term, this will include partnering with data science and finance teams to develop and operationalize a science-based approach to content valuation, as well as defining and implementing our north star vision for vendor manager enablement and automation. Our ideal candidate will have a strong product management track record, a high degree of comfort with data science and finance concepts, and the ability to influence senior leaders and stakeholders across the globe.
